After her successful co-directorial debut on Superman Doomsday,Lauren Montgomery takes full command of the helm for the new Wonder Woman animated original film, rated PG-13 and hitting OnDemand, Pay-Per-View and home video on March 3, 2009.
You've gone from directing one-third of Superman Doomsday to helming the entirety of Wonder Woman. What's that progression been like for you?
Lauren Montgomery (LM): It's mostly in scale of responsibility. On Superman Doomsday, it was all about my one section of the film. Now, it's everything from background design and color to character design and camera angles, helping select the voices for the cast and approving every storyboard for the entire film. So (she laughs) it was all a lot harder. It's been an incredible learning experience, it's probably the most hands-on I've ever been on anything, and it's really prepared me for more of those responsibilities in the future.
